    Abstract: There are provided a 3-D image synchronization method and apparatus. The method comprises determining a reference region for each of the frames of a first image and determining a counter region for each of the frames of a second image, corresponding to the reference region, for the first image and the second image forming a 3-D image; calculating the feature values of the reference region and the counter region; extracting a frame difference between the first image and the second image based on the feature values; and moving any one of the first image and the second image in the time domain based on the extracted frame difference.

    Abstract: Disclosed is an apparatus and method for transmitting/receiving reference image data and 3D additional image data in 3D image data so as to provide a 3D image in a digital broadcasting system. In the method, a basic image and a 3D additional image in a 3D image of a 3D broadcasting service is processed in a stereoscopic image format of one of a side-by-side method and a top-down method. The basic image and the 3D additional image processed in the stereoscopic image format are encoded to a basic image stream and a 3D additional image stream. The encoded basic image stream and the encoded 3D additional image stream are multiplexed to a 3D image stream of a single stream using a dual stream method, and the multiplexed 3D image stream is then transmitted.

    Abstract: A digital broadcasting receiver with DGPS RTCM data output port and a terminal for supporting the DGPS service using the same are disclosed. The digital broadcasting receiver having DGPS RTCM data output port, includes: a radio frequency processing unit for receiving digital broadcasting signals and converting the received signals into baseband data; a decoding unit for decoding the baseband data to generate decoded data; a DGPS information extractor unit for extracting a Differential Global Positioning System (DGPS) information from a DGPS data which is one of the decoded data; and a RTCM104 formatting unit for converting the DGPS information into RTCM104 data which is compatible with the DGPS RTCM data input port and outputting the RTCM104 data through the DGPS RTCM data output port.

    Abstract: The present invention relates to an apparatus for transforming digital TV broadcasting signals into digital radio broadcasting signals and a method thereof. The apparatus includes: a transport stream generator for transforming TV broadcasting signals outputted from outside into digital TV broadcasting transport streams; a broadcasting transport format transformer for generating digital radio broadcasting transport streams by transforming the digital TV broadcasting transport streams in conformity to a digital radio broadcasting transport protocol based on a radio broadcasting schedule; a digital radio broadcasting multiplexer for multiplexing the generated digital radio broadcasting transport streams generated in the broadcasting transport format transformer; a modulating/up-converting unit for modulating the multiplexed digital radio broadcasting transport streams in a modulation method of digital radio broadcasting and up-converting frequencies of the modulated radio broadcasting signals into radio frequency (RF) signals; and a high-power amplifier for amplifying and transmitting the up-converted RF signals through a transmitting antenna.

    Abstract: Disclosed herein is a non real-time broadcast receiving system. The system includes: a non real-time service decoder dividing received non real-time service content into a transmission block according to a protocol; a service content manager monitoring whether the receive of the non real-time service content stops and acknowledging a schedule regarding whether a portion with errors in the non real-time service content is retransmitted; a memory storing a portion without errors in the non real-time service content; a file checker checking whether errors are produced during the receive of the non real-time service contents and determining whether the portion with errors in the non real-time service content is retransmitted; a retransmission request signal generator generating a retransmission request signal; a return channel transmitter transmitting the retransmission request signal; and a return channel receiver receiving data corresponding the portion with error.

    Abstract: A method and apparatus for providing 3D still image service in a specific time interval during audio-visual service of digital broadcast are provided. The method includes receiving a reference image and a 3D supplement image, which construct a 3D still image, through a data channel or a video channel together with a 2D image; restoring the reference image and the 3D supplement image to the 3D still image; and displaying the 3D still image in a specific interval during digital audio-visual broadcast using the 2D image according to display information which includes a play time and a play mode.
